Abstract
Liver transplantation (LT) offers the best chance of cure for patients with hepatocellular carcinoma (HCC), as it addresses simultaneously the underlying disease and the tumour. The Milan criteria has been the standard for over 3 decades in selecting patients with HCC who will benefit from LT. While, early studies showed higher recurrence rates for HCC following living donor LT (LDLT), recent series, especially in the past decade have shown LDLT to have equal oncological outcomes as compared to deceased donor LT (DDLT) for HCC, even in patients beyond Milan criteria. Further, the intention to treat analysis data suggests that LDLT may actually provide a survival advantage. In the west, factors such as improved outcomes on par with DDLT, ability to time the LT etc., have led to a steadily increased number of LDLTs being performed for this indication. On the other hand, in the east, given its geo-socio-cultural idiosyncrasies, LDLT has always been the predominant form of LT for HCC, consequently resulting in an increased number of LDLTs being performed for this indication across the world. While LDLT in HCC has its distinctive advantages compared to DDLT, the double equipoise of balancing the donor risk with the recipient outcomes has to be considered while selecting patients for LDLT. There have been several advances including the application of downstaging therapies and the use of biological markers, which have further helped improve outcomes of LDLT for this indication. This review aims to provide an update on the current advances in the field of transplant oncology related to the practice of LDLT in HCC.

Abstract
With the increasing incidence of hepatocellular carcinoma (HCC) in both the United States and globally, the role of liver transplantation in management continues to be an area of active conversation as it is often considered the gold standard in the treatment of HCC. The use of living donor liver transplantation (LDLT) and the indications in the setting of malignancy, both generally and in HCC specifically, are frequently debated. In terms of both overall survival and recurrence-free survival, LDLT is at least equivalent to DDLT, especially when performed for disease within Milan criteria. Emerging and compelling evidence suggests that LDLT is superior to DDLT in treating HCC as there is a significant decrease in waitlist mortality. As the oncologic indications for liver transplantation continue to expand and the gap between organ demand and organ availability continues to worsen, high volumes centers should consider using LDLT to shrink the ever-expanding waitlist.

Abstract
Hepatocellular carcinoma (HCC) poses a significant global health challenge, and liver transplantation (LT) remains the best curative option. Living donor liver transplantation (LDLT) emerged as a potential solution to organ scarcity, reducing waitlist times. This comprehensive review explores LDLT practices, focusing on patient selection criteria and oncologic outcomes. A systematic review following PRISMA guidelines included 50 studies (2004-2023) with 8062 patients. Data encompassed baseline characteristics, HCC features, and oncologic outcomes. Further analysis categorized results by geography and publication year. Heterogeneity in patient demographics, tumor burden, and transplant characteristics was observed. Recent LDLT series demonstrated a shift towards refined selection criteria, increased neoadjuvant treatment, and improved oncologic outcomes. Geographic disparities revealed unique challenges in Eastern and Western practices. LDLT proves effective for HCC, addressing donor shortages. Evolving practices highlight the importance of refining inclusion criteria and optimizing tumor management. While geographic differences exist, LDLT, when judiciously applied, offers promising outcomes.

Abstract
OBJECTIVE To evaluate long-term oncologic outcomes of patients post-living donor liver transplantation (LDLT) within and outside standard transplantation selection criteria and the added value of the incorporation of the New York-California (NYCA) score. BACKGROUND LDLT offers an opportunity to decrease the liver transplantation waitlist, reduce waitlist mortality, and expand selection criteria for patients with hepatocellular carcinoma (HCC). METHODS Primary adult LDLT recipients between October 1999 and August 2019 were identified from a multicenter cohort of 12 North American centers. Posttransplantation and recurrence-free survival were evaluated using the Kaplan-Meier method. RESULTS Three hundred sixty LDLTs were identified. Patients within Milan criteria (MC) at transplantation had a 1, 5, and 10-year posttransplantation survival of 90.9%, 78.5%, and 64.1% versus outside MC 90.4%, 68.6%, and 57.7% ( P = 0.20), respectively. For patients within the University of California San Francisco (UCSF) criteria, respective posttransplantation survival was 90.6%, 77.8%, and 65.0%, versus outside UCSF 92.1%, 63.8%, and 45.8% ( P = 0.08). Fifty-three (83%) patients classified as outside MC at transplantation would have been classified as either low or acceptable risk with the NYCA score. These patients had a 5-year overall survival of 72.2%. Similarly, 28(80%) patients classified as outside UCSF at transplantation would have been classified as a low or acceptable risk with a 5-year overall survival of 65.3%. CONCLUSIONS Long-term survival is excellent for patients with HCC undergoing LDLT within and outside selection criteria, exceeding the minimum recommended 5-year rate of 60% proposed by consensus guidelines. The NYCA categorization offers insight into identifying a substantial proportion of patients with HCC outside the MC and the UCSF criteria who still achieve similar post-LDLT outcomes as patients within the criteria.

Abstract
Recent deceased-donor allocation changes in the United States may have increased high-Model for End-Stage Liver Disease (MELD) living donor liver transplantation (LDLT); however, outcomes in these patients remain poorly defined. We aimed to examine the impact of the MELD score on LDLT outcomes. Using UNOS data (January 1, 2010-December 31, 2021), LDLT recipients were identified and stratified into low-MELD (<15), intermediate-MELD (15-24), and high-MELD (≥25) groups. We compared outcomes between MELD-stratified LDLT groups and between MELD-stratified LDLT and donation after brain death liver transplantation recipients. We used Kaplan-Meier analysis to compare graft survival rates and multivariable Cox proportional hazards modeling to identify factors associated with graft outcomes. Of 3558 LDLTs, 1605 (45.1%) were low-MELD, 1616 (45.4%) intermediate-MELD, and 337 (9.5%) high-MELD. Over the study period, the annual number of LDLTs increased from 282 to 569, and the proportion of high-MELD LDLTs increased from 3.9% to 7.7%. Graft survival was significantly higher in low-MELD versus high-MELD LDLT recipients (adjusted HR = 1.36, 95% CI: 1.03-1.79); however, 5-year survival exceeded 70.0% in both groups. We observed no significant difference in graft survival between high-MELD LDLT and high-MELD donation after brain death liver transplantation recipients (adjusted HR: 1.25, 95% CI:0.99-1.58), with a 5-year survival of 71.5% and 77.3%, respectively. Low LDLT center volume (<3 LDLTs/year) and recipient life support requirement were both associated with inferior graft outcomes among high-MELD LDLT recipients. While higher MELD scores confer graft failure risk in LDLT, high-MELD LDLT outcomes are acceptable with similar outcomes to MELD-stratified donation after brain death liver transplantation recipients. Future practice guidance should consider the expansion of LDLT recommendations to high-MELD recipients in centers with expertise to help reduce donor shortage.

Abstract
Hepatocellular carcinoma (HCC) is, to date, the most common malignant tumor of the liver and is commonly staged with the Milan criteria. While deceased-donor liver transplantations (DDLT) are reserved for patients within the Milan criteria, living-donor liver transplantation (LDLT) might be a curative option for patients outside the Milan criteria. We here report a case of a 32-year-old woman who developed a giant, unresectable HCC out of a hepatocellular adenoma (HCA) after a pregnancy. The genetically identical twin sister donated her left hemi-liver after ethical approval and preoperative screening. No long-term immunosuppressive therapy was necessary, and after more than eight years, both are in perfect health and the recipient gave birth to a second child. This case shows that in certain situations large HCCs outside the standard criteria can be cured by LT. Careful evaluation of both donor and recipient should be performed for indications like this to assure optimal clinical outcome.

Abstract
BACKGROUND AND AIM A potential solution to the deceased organ shortage is to include live organ donations and to identify patients with lower rates of HCC recurrence to fairly allocate liver grafts. Our aims were to detect the long-term outcomes of LDLT versus DDLT for HCC and predictors of recurrence after transplantation. METHODS PubMed, Scopus, Web of Science, Cochrane library were searched for eligible studies from inception to July 2021 and a systematic review and meta-analysis were done. RESULTS 35 studies with a total of 7822 patients were included. The 1-, 3-, 4 year-OS showed trivial improvement for LDLT recipients. However, the two modalities had similar 5-, 6- and 10-year OS. A significant improvement in the ITT-OS was observed for LDLT recipients. Regarding the DFS and recurrence after transplantation, no significant difference was observed between LDLT and DDLT. In addition to that, the pooled hazard ratio of the included studies showed that Milan criteria, level of AFP, presence of vascular invasion, tumor differentiation were significant predictors of recurrence. CONCLUSION The cancer biology (not the graft type) is the most important determinant of recurrence and survival after LT. However, LDLT provided much better survival benefits to HCC patients especially in regions that suffer from low deceased organ availability.

Abstract
OBJECTIVES Although living donor liver transplant has become a vital treatment option in hepatocellular carcinoma, controversy remains on whether recurrence and survival rates are different versus deceased donor recipients. Here, we compared clinical characteristics and outcomes between recipients of living and deceased donor liver transplants for hepatocellular carcinoma in the United States. MATERIALS AND METHODS Our comparisons used data from the United Network of Organ Sharing/Organ Procurement and Transplantation Network. RESULTS There were 385 living donor and 25 274 deceased donor liver transplant recipients with diagnosis of hepatocellular carcinoma. Transplant list wait times of ≥6 months were more common in deceased donor(55.9%) versus living donor recipients (45.2%; P < .001). Both recipient groups were comparable with regard to alpha-fetoprotein level <200 ng/mL (P = .18). Only a small percentage in both groups had ≥3 total tumors (P = .73); both groups had similar low transplants outside of Milan criteria (P = .45). Overall, 1-, 5-, and 10-year overall survival rates for deceased versus living donor recipients were similar (91.2% vs 92%, 74% vs 76.4%, 58.9% vs 56.5%; P = .69). On multivariate analysis, Black/African American race/ethnicity was associated with worse outcomes than White race/ethnicity as reference (P < .001), whereas Hispanic and Asian race/ethnicity were more protected. Hepatitis C virus as liver disease etiology was associated with worse outcomes than other etiologies. Tumor characteristics, ≥3 lesions, tumor size, and higher alpha-fetoprotein levels were associated with worse outcomes. Living donor transplant was not associated with higher hazard of death. Among living donor recipients only, largest tumor size was associated with higher risk of death (P = .005). CONCLUSIONS Survival was similarin between the living donor versus deceased donor recipients with hepatocellular carcinoma. With changes in Model for End-Stage Liver Disease exception policies for hepatocellular carcinoma in the United States, living donor transplant for hepatocellular carcinoma could expand the donor pool.
